Location and Accessibility

Twin Bridge Campground is conveniently located at 1345 Twin Bridge Rd, Chambersburg, PA 17202, USA. This address places it in the heart of historic Franklin County, within South Central Pennsylvania's picturesque Cumberland Valley. The campground strikes an ideal balance: it feels remote enough to offer a genuine escape into nature, yet it boasts excellent accessibility for travelers from across Pennsylvania and beyond.

Its strategic positioning just 6 miles west of Interstate 81 (Exit 16 in Chambersburg, PA) and only 1 mile from U.S. Route 30 (Lincoln Highway) ensures that getting to Twin Bridge Campground is remarkably easy. For Pennsylvanians, this means less time on the road and more time enjoying their camping experience. Whether you're coming from Harrisburg, Philadelphia, Pittsburgh, or even areas in Maryland or West Virginia, the straightforward access via major interstates and highways makes it a practical choice for weekend getaways or longer vacations.

The immediate surroundings of the campground are characterized by lush farmland and rolling woodlands, providing a serene backdrop for outdoor activities. Despite its tranquil setting, the town of Chambersburg is just a short drive away, offering convenient access to grocery stores, restaurants, fuel, and any other essentials campers might need. Services Offered

  • Diverse Campsite Options: Twin Bridge Campground offers a wide variety of camping sites to suit every preference. These include Back-In W/E/S (water, electric, sewer), Pull Thru W/E/S, XL Pull Thru W/E (big rig friendly), Pull Thru W/E, Preferred W/E (often creek-side), and Standard W/E sites. All sites include 50/30/20 amp electric and water spigots.
  • Full Hookups: Many sites offer full hookups, providing the ultimate convenience with water, electric, and on-site sewer connections, eliminating the need for frequent trips to the dump station.
  • Water & Electric Sites: For those who prefer a simpler setup but still desire comfort, water and electric sites are plentiful, with access to a modern dump station.
  • Mobile Honeywagon Service: A convenient "honeywagon" service is available for a fee ($20), allowing guests on W/E sites to have their black and gray tanks emptied directly at their site, saving time and effort. Weekly W/E rates include one complimentary honeywagon service.
  • Complimentary Wi-Fi: The campground has invested in its Wi-Fi infrastructure, providing free Wi-Fi access that covers virtually every corner of the property, allowing guests to stay connected if desired.
  • Clean Bathhouses: Guests consistently praise the clean and well-maintained modern restrooms with flush toilets and free hot showers, ensuring a comfortable experience.
  • Camp Store: A well-stocked camp store is available on-site, offering essential camping supplies, snacks, beverages, ice cream, apparel, gifts, live bait, and RV accessories.
  • Firewood for Sale: Abundant and affordable firewood is available for purchase, ensuring enjoyable campfires.
  • Dump Station: A free dump station is available for campers (a charge applies for non-campers).
  • Propane Refills: Guests can refill portable or on-board propane tanks on-site.
  • Laundromat: An on-site laundromat with modern washers and dryers helps keep laundry piles to a minimum.
  • Golf Cart Rentals: Electric golf carts are available for rent on-site, making it easier to navigate the large campground.
  • Concierge Service (Site Delivery): As noted by reviews, the camp offers an "unreal" concierge service, delivering items from the store directly to your campsite.
  • Pet-Friendly: The campground is very welcoming to pets (on leash), with a large off-leash dog park available for canine companions.
  • Year-Round Extended Stay: While overnight and seasonal camping is available April-October, extended stay sites are open year-round, with limited service overnight camping potentially available in the off-season.
  • Complimentary Late Check-Out: Guests can enjoy complimentary late check-out if their site is unoccupied on their departure date (confirmation with office needed).

Features / Highlights

  • Creek-Side Camping & Fishing: Many campsites are located along the picturesque Back Creek and Dennis Creek, which converge at the "Twin Bridge." This provides excellent opportunities for fishing (stocked trout stream) and enjoying the soothing sounds of the water.
  • Family-Owned and Operated: The campground is family-owned and operated by the Quinby Family since 1969, evident in the personalized care, friendly atmosphere, and dedication to guest satisfaction that permeates the reviews.
  • Spacious and Well-Maintained Sites: Guests consistently praise the large, clean, and well-maintained gravel pads at the sites, ensuring comfort for various RV sizes and tent setups.
  • Abundance of Activities: Twin Bridge Campground boasts a wide array of on-site recreational activities, making it a true destination for families. These include a swimming pool (implied by "pool" in some amenity lists, though primary focus is creek), a modern playground, miniature golf, a basketball court, outdoor yard games (e.g., Cornhole, Kan Jam, Carpet Ball), an RC Car Track (dirt), an Outdoor Gel Blaster Arena, and an Outdoor Fitness Center.
  • Dog Park: A large, off-leash dog park is a major highlight for pet owners, providing a dedicated space for pets to socialize and play.
  • Friendly and Accommodating Owners/Staff: Customer reviews frequently commend the owners and staff for their exceptional friendliness, helpfulness, and genuine desire to make every stay enjoyable.
  • Convenient Access to I-81 and Route 30: Its proximity to major highways allows for easy travel to and from the campground, as well as convenient day trips to nearby attractions.
  • Stocked Trout Stream: The presence of a stocked trout stream within the campground is a significant draw for fishing enthusiasts.
  • Beautiful Natural Setting: Nestled in rolling woodlands and farmland, the campground offers a serene and scenic environment, perfect for relaxation and reconnecting with nature.
  • Planned Weekend Activities: During peak seasons, the campground offers planned activities on weekends, adding to the entertainment for families and creating a lively atmosphere.
